The website work-bootssale.com appears to be a scam. Here are the reasons:
New Domain: The domain was registered only 1 month and 10 days ago. Scammers often use new domains to avoid being flagged.
Hidden WHOIS Information: The WHOIS information for the domain is hidden. Legitimate websites typically provide transparent WHOIS information.
Generic Content: The website’s content is generic and lacks specific information about the company, products, or services offered.
403 Forbidden Error: The 403 Forbidden error can indicate that the website is not properly configured or may be intentionally blocking access.
Lack of Online Presence: The website does not appear in the Tranco ranking, which suggests it has low online visibility or traffic.
Limited SSL Information: While the website has an SSL certificate, the information provided is limited, and the certificate is issued by Google Trust Services LLC, which may not be typical for e-commerce sites.
Lack of Trust Seals: There are no visible trust seals or certifications from reputable organizations, which is common on legitimate e-commerce websites.
No Verifiable Contact Information: The website may not provide verifiable contact information, such as a physical address or phone number.
Poor Design and User Experience: The website’s design and user experience may be subpar, with low-quality images, inconsistent layout, or other indicators of unprofessionalism.
Lack of Customer Reviews: Legitimate e-commerce websites often feature customer reviews and ratings, which can help establish trust.
Unrealistic Discounts: If the website offers work boots at significantly lower prices than other retailers, it could be a red flag for a scam.
Unusual Domain Name: The domain name “work-bootssale.com” is somewhat unusual and may be a tactic used by scammers to attract visitors.
Given these factors, it’s advisable to exercise caution and consider these red flags before engaging with the website or making any purchases.”

How to Stay Safe Online
Here are 10 basic security tips to help you avoid malware and protect your devices.
Use a good antivirus and keep it up-to-date
It's essential to use a quality antivirus to stay ahead of cyber threats. Free solutions are available for all devices that protect against malware and viruses.
Keep software and operating systems up-to-date
Software companies regularly update platforms to fix vulnerabilities. Update your operating system, browsers, and apps whenever prompted.
Be careful when installing programs and apps
Pay close attention to installation options and uncheck agreements for toolbars and add-ons. Take care in every stage of the process.
Install an ad blocker
Advertisements can sometimes spread malware. Use ad blockers that stop malicious ads, images, and other content that antivirus might miss.
Be careful what you download
Research before downloading freeware or apps that might carry hidden malware. Be especially cautious with torrent files.
Be alert for people trying to trick you
Stay vigilant against phishing and social engineering. Remembxer that banks never ask for passwords, and familiar names don't make messages trustworthy.
Back up your data
Backup frequently and verify that backups can be restored. Use external drives disconnected from your computer or trusted cloud services.
Choose strong passwords
Use unique passwords for all accounts. Avoid personal information and enable two-factor authentication (2FA) when possible.
Be careful where you click
Exercise caution with links or attachments from unknown sources. These could contain malware or phishing scams.
Don't use pirated software
Avoid key generators, file sharing programs, and cracked software. These are often compromised with malware or crypto-miners.
